Olga Borodina, the renowned Russian mezzo-soprano, delivers a captivating and powerful performance in her album "Arias," released on March 4, 1997, under Decca Music Group Ltd. This album is a stunning showcase of Borodina's vocal prowess and versatility, featuring a collection of arias from some of the most celebrated operas in the repertoire.
Spanning a little over an hour, the album offers a diverse selection of pieces that highlight Borodina's ability to convey deep emotion and dramatic intensity. From the haunting beauty of "Thy hand, Belinda...When I am laid in earth" from Dido and Aeneas to the fiery passion of "Mon coeur s'ouvre à ta voix" from Samson et Dalila, each aria is performed with exquisite artistry and technical brilliance.
The album includes arias from iconic operas such as La Cenerentola, Les Huguenots, Serse, Semiramide, La damnation de Faust, La Gioconda, The Maid Of Orléans, and Pique Dame. Borodina's rich, velvety voice shines in these roles, demonstrating her ability to navigate the complexities of each character with ease.
